Fuel Line Material: Dorman offers fuel lines made from durable materials like rubber or PVC
When it comes to choosing the right fuel line for your vehicle, considering the material is crucial for durability and performance. Dorman, a trusted name in automotive parts, offers fuel lines made from high-quality materials to ensure a reliable and efficient fuel supply. The two primary materials used by Dorman for fuel lines are rubber and PVC (polyvinyl chloride).
Rubber fuel lines are renowned for their flexibility and resistance to heat and cold. This makes them ideal for vehicles that operate in varying temperatures or those with limited space under the hood. Rubber is also known for its ability to absorb vibrations, reducing the risk of fuel leaks and ensuring a smooth flow. Dorman's rubber fuel lines are designed to withstand the rigors of everyday driving, providing long-lasting performance.
PVC fuel lines, on the other hand, offer excellent chemical resistance and are lightweight. This material is often preferred for its ability to resist corrosion and degradation from fuel, ensuring a longer lifespan. PVC lines are also known for their flexibility, making installation easier, especially in tight spaces. Dorman's PVC fuel lines are a cost-effective solution without compromising on quality.
Both rubber and PVC fuel lines from Dorman are engineered to meet or exceed industry standards, ensuring a safe and efficient fuel delivery system. The choice between the two depends on specific vehicle requirements and personal preferences. For instance, if your vehicle operates in extreme conditions, rubber might be the better choice. Conversely, if weight and cost are significant factors, PVC could be the more attractive option.

Installation Instructions: Clear instructions are available for a straightforward fuel line replacement
To ensure a successful fuel line replacement, it's crucial to follow a set of clear and detailed instructions. These instructions are readily available and can guide you through the process, ensuring a straightforward and efficient installation. Here's a step-by-step guide to help you with the replacement:
- Gather the Necessary Tools and Materials: Before you begin, make sure you have all the required components. This includes the new fuel line, appropriate tools for removal and installation, and any necessary adapters or fittings. Having everything ready will make the process smoother.
- Locate the Old Fuel Line: Start by identifying the old fuel line that needs to be replaced. This line typically connects the fuel tank to the engine or the fuel pump. Carefully inspect the line for any signs of damage, cracks, or leaks. Take note of the routing and any attachments to other components.
- Remove the Old Fuel Line: Using the appropriate tools, carefully disconnect the old fuel line from the fuel tank and any other connected parts. Ensure you have a clear understanding of the connections to avoid any mistakes. Take your time during this step to prevent any damage to surrounding components.
- Install the New Fuel Line: Now, follow the instructions provided by Dorman or the manufacturer. These instructions will guide you through the process of connecting the new fuel line. Ensure that all fittings and adapters are properly aligned and secured. Double-check the connections to guarantee a tight and leak-free seal.
- Test for Leaks: After the installation, it's essential to test for any fuel leaks. Check all connections and fittings to ensure they are secure. You can use a fuel line tester or a simple visual inspection to identify any potential leaks. If any leaks are found, tighten the connections or consider replacing the affected parts.
- Final Adjustments: Once you've confirmed that the new fuel line is leak-free, make any necessary adjustments to the routing or positioning. Ensure that the fuel line is secure and not rubbing against any sharp edges or components that could cause damage.
By following these clear and concise instructions, you can ensure a successful fuel line replacement. Remember, taking your time and paying attention to detail will contribute to a safe and efficient installation process.
